Application of the Brightest Infrared LED
1. Medical equipment: The brightest infrared LED is widely used in medical equipment, such as endoscopes, thermometers, and blood glucose meters. It can provide high-quality infrared light for medical diagnosis and treatment.
2. Security systems: The infrared LED can be used as a light source for security systems, such as infrared cameras, motion sensors, and infrared barriers. It can effectively detect and prevent illegal intrusion.
3. Consumer electronics: The infrared LED is also used in consumer electronics, such as remote controls, game consoles, and smart home devices. It can provide a convenient and comfortable user experience.
4. Industrial automation: The infrared LED can be used as a light source for industrial automation, such as barcode scanners, optical switches, and optical sensors. It can improve the accuracy and efficiency of industrial production.
5. Communication and transmission: The infrared LED can be used as a light source for communication and transmission, such as infrared data transmission and infrared remote control. It can provide high-speed and stable data transmission.
